Description: Dan Senor, co-author of Start-Up Nation: The Story of Israel’s Economic Miracle and Senior Fellow for Middle Eastern Studies at the Council for Foreign Relations, will speak in Rochester on Thursday, June 3 at 7 pm, at Temple Beth El, 139 South Winton Road.

Mr. Senor’s book offers interesting insight into what it takes to cultivate a successful entrepreneurial ecosystem. We can learn from Israel - a country that produces twice as much venture capital investment per capita than the U.S. and 30 times more than Europe.

Israel shows that start-ups and small businesses drive an economy, much like they have the Rochester Region's economy. Rochester business people can learn how to continue to grow this economy through strong small businesses, and how to garner more venture capital investment.

Mr. Senor is also a dynamic speaker with significant foreign relations experience, having served as senior adviser and chief spokesman for the U.S. lead coalition in Iraq during 2003-2004. Learn more at http://www.jewishrochester.org/page.aspx?id=220341
